.faq{padding-bottom:12em;color:#354756}.faq .faq__toggle{display:none}.faq__question{background-color:#354756;display:flex;justify-content:space-between;padding:.9em;color:#fff;cursor:pointer;font-weight:300;font-size:17px;border-radius:6px;margin-bottom:0;transition:background-color .3s,color .3s}.faq__question:hover{background-color:#2c3a47}.faq__question:after{content:"\276f";font-size:1.2em;transition:transform .4s ease;transform-origin:center}.faq__toggle:checked+.faq__question:after{transform:rotate(90deg)}.faq__answer{max-height:0;overflow:hidden;transition:max-height .4s ease,padding .4s ease;padding:0 1em;background-color:#f1f1f1;color:#333;font-size:15px;border-radius:6px;margin-top:.5em}.faq__toggle:checked~.faq__answer{max-height:100vh;padding:1em}.faq__subheading{padding:.8em 0;font-size:1em;font-weight:600;color:#354756;margin:1em 0;border-radius:6px;text-transform:uppercase}.faq__answer,.faq__question,.faq__subheading{transition:all .4s ease}
/*# sourceMappingURL=/cdn/shop/t/3/assets/section-faq.css.map */
